在现代互联网环境中,网络安全和隐私保护变得愈发重要。Shadowsocks作为一种高效的代理工具,能够帮助用户突破网络封锁,实现自由访问。本文将详细介绍如何在OpenWrt路由器上安装和配置Shadowsocks。
什么是Shadowsocks?
Shadowsocks 是一种开源的代理工具,通常被用于翻墙,它通过加密流量来保护用户的隐私,避免被监控。由于其灵活性和效率,Shadowsocks已成为用户首选的翻墙工具之一。
为什么选择OpenWrt?
OpenWrt 是一个基于Linux的操作系统,专为路由器设计。它具有以下优势:
- 可定制性强:用户可以根据自己的需求安装和配置不同的软件包。
- 性能优越:相较于普通的路由器固件,OpenWrt能够提供更高的性能和稳定性。
- 安全性高:OpenWrt持续获得更新,能够及时修复安全漏洞。
安装Shadowsocks的前期准备
在开始安装Shadowsocks之前,您需要确保以下条件:
- 一台支持OpenWrt的路由器。
- 已连接到互联网并能够访问OpenWrt的管理界面。
- 具备基本的网络配置知识。
如何安装OpenWrt?
如果您尚未安装OpenWrt,请参考以下步骤:
- 选择合适的固件:前往OpenWrt官网下载与您的路由器型号匹配的固件。
- 上传固件:登录到路由器的管理界面,选择系统更新,上传固件并进行更新。
- 重启路由器:更新完成后重启路由器,确保OpenWrt成功运行。
在OpenWrt上安装Shadowsocks
- 登录OpenWrt管理界面:打开浏览器,输入路由器的IP地址(默认为192.168.1.1),并输入用户名和密码。
- 更新软件包列表:在“系统”菜单中选择“软件包”,点击“更新列表”。
- 安装Shadowsocks:在搜索框中输入
shadowsocks
,找到并安装Shadowsocks-libev
。 - 安装支持的插件:根据需要,可以安装额外的插件,如
shadowsocks-libev-obsfucate
以增强安全性。
配置Shadowsocks
1. 基本配置
- 在“服务”菜单中找到“Shadowsocks”,进入配置页面。
- 填入您的Shadowsocks服务器信息,包括服务器地址、端口、密码和加密方式。
2. 启用和测试
- 配置完成后,启用Shadowsocks服务,并点击“保存应用”。
- 使用工具测试是否能够成功连接到Shadowsocks服务器。
常见问题解答
如何检查Shadowsocks是否正常工作?
- 使用命令行工具(如curl)或浏览器插件检查IP地址变化。
- 如果您可以访问被封锁的网站,说明Shadowsocks正常工作。
在OpenWrt上使用Shadowsocks需要多少钱?
- Shadowsocks本身是免费的,但您可能需要支付服务器租用费用,通常每月在5到10美元之间。
Shadowsocks支持哪些加密方式?
- Shadowsocks支持多种加密方式,包括但不限于AES-256-GCM、ChaCha20等,您可以根据需求进行选择。
如何优化Shadowsocks性能?
- 尝试使用更高效的加密方式,减少延迟。
- 选择离您较近的服务器,以获得更快的连接速度。
Shadowsocks与VPN有什么区别?
- Shadowsocks是一个代理工具,主要用于突破网络封锁,而VPN则是一种更全面的加密解决方案,可以保护所有网络流量。
总结
在OpenWrt路由器上配置Shadowsocks能够有效提升您的网络安全性和访问自由。通过上述步骤,您不仅可以成功安装和配置Shadowsocks,还能解决常见的问题。无论是在日常浏览还是在保护隐私方面,Shadowsocks都是一个值得考虑的解决方案。希望本文能为您提供有价值的帮助,让您畅游网络世界。
正文完